Electrical computers and digital processing systems: support – Data processing protection using cryptography – Upgrade/install encryption
Reexamination Certificate
2004-09-01
2010-12-07
Pyzocha, Michael (Department: 2437)
Electrical computers and digital processing systems: support
Data processing protection using cryptography
Upgrade/install encryption
C713S193000, C726S026000, C726S029000
Reexamination Certificate
active
07849329
ABSTRACT:
Software is licensed for use on a particular computing device, such as a gaming console or a multimedia console. An unlocking code is provided from a distribution service to the computing device (either directly or via a user), which in turn, unlocks the appropriate software or portion of software for use with the associated computing device. The software may reside on a computer-readable medium, such as a CD-ROM or DVD disk, that is being used in conjunction with the computing device. The unlocking code may be provided directly to the user in private (e.g., via email or a mobile phone) or in public (e.g., published on a website). Portions of the software that may be unlocked include a particular level of a game or other features (such as additional characters or weapons), or a working or more advanced version of an application that was otherwise provided as a demo or older version. The unlocking code may be based on a unique identifier of the computing device and an identifier associated with the software seeking to be accessed. Thus, the code may only be used by the computing device having that unique identifier. This prevents unauthorized or unlicensed computing devices from using the software.
REFERENCES:
patent: 5421006 (1995-05-01), Jablon et al.
patent: 5652793 (1997-07-01), Priem et al.
patent: 5933497 (1999-08-01), Beetcher et al.
patent: 5944821 (1999-08-01), Angelo
patent: 6029141 (2000-02-01), Bezos et al.
patent: 6081893 (2000-06-01), Grawrock et al.
patent: 6151618 (2000-11-01), Wahbe et al.
patent: 6170060 (2001-01-01), Mott et al.
patent: 6253370 (2001-06-01), Abadi et al.
patent: 6353889 (2002-03-01), Hollingshead
patent: 6363356 (2002-03-01), Horstmann
patent: 6389538 (2002-05-01), Gruse et al.
patent: 6460081 (2002-10-01), Doherty et al.
patent: 6468160 (2002-10-01), Eliott
patent: 6470450 (2002-10-01), Langford et al.
patent: 6564323 (2003-05-01), Takahashi et al.
patent: 6633963 (2003-10-01), Ellison et al.
patent: 6651171 (2003-11-01), England et al.
patent: 6684293 (2004-01-01), Backman et al.
patent: 6714921 (2004-03-01), Stefik et al.
patent: 6745307 (2004-06-01), McKee
patent: 6754826 (2004-06-01), Challener et al.
patent: 6769989 (2004-08-01), Smith et al.
patent: 6785825 (2004-08-01), Colvin
patent: 6807558 (2004-10-01), Hassett et al.
patent: 6920567 (2005-07-01), Doherty et al.
patent: 6957193 (2005-10-01), Stefik et al.
patent: 7552341 (2009-06-01), Chen et al.
patent: 2002/0007456 (2002-01-01), Peinado et al.
patent: 2002/0010686 (2002-01-01), Whitesage
patent: 2002/0010861 (2002-01-01), Matsuyama et al.
patent: 2002/0016846 (2002-02-01), Ono
patent: 2002/0016927 (2002-02-01), Nagata et al.
patent: 2002/0046336 (2002-04-01), Kon et al.
patent: 2002/0073042 (2002-06-01), Maritzen et al.
patent: 2002/0091932 (2002-07-01), Shimizu et al.
patent: 2002/0129121 (2002-09-01), Reber et al.
patent: 2002/0144126 (2002-10-01), Valentin
patent: 2002/0150243 (2002-10-01), Craft et al.
patent: 2002/0162005 (2002-10-01), Ueda et al.
patent: 2002/0162006 (2002-10-01), Takahashi et al.
patent: 2002/0174356 (2002-11-01), Padole et al.
patent: 2002/0178071 (2002-11-01), Walker et al.
patent: 2003/0013434 (2003-01-01), Rosenberg et al.
patent: 2003/0028781 (2003-02-01), Strongin
patent: 2003/0041248 (2003-02-01), Weber et al.
patent: 2003/0070077 (2003-04-01), Redlich et al.
patent: 2003/0074565 (2003-04-01), Wasilewski et al.
patent: 2003/0088784 (2003-05-01), Ginter et al.
patent: 2003/0097571 (2003-05-01), Hamilton et al.
patent: 2003/0097573 (2003-05-01), Wheeler et al.
patent: 2003/0101347 (2003-05-01), Letsinger
patent: 2003/0145211 (2003-07-01), Fukawa
patent: 2003/0163707 (2003-08-01), Shigeeda
patent: 2003/0177187 (2003-09-01), Levine et al.
patent: 2003/0188170 (2003-10-01), Bidan et al.
patent: 2003/0226036 (2003-12-01), Bivens et al.
patent: 2004/0059938 (2004-03-01), Hughes et al.
patent: 2004/0064693 (2004-04-01), Pabla et al.
patent: 2004/0078305 (2004-04-01), Weller
patent: 2004/0083370 (2004-04-01), DeJong
patent: 2004/0107350 (2004-06-01), Wasilewski et al.
patent: 2004/0117633 (2004-06-01), Rohrbach
patent: 2004/0127277 (2004-07-01), Walker et al.
patent: 2004/0148366 (2004-07-01), Ross et al.
patent: 2005/0004837 (2005-01-01), Sweeney et al.
patent: 2005/0038752 (2005-02-01), Gaetano et al.
patent: 2005/0071106 (2005-03-01), Huber et al.
patent: 2005/0076334 (2005-04-01), Demeyer
patent: 2006/0064313 (2006-03-01), Steinbarth et al.
patent: 2403105 (2004-12-01), None
patent: 2434724 (2007-01-01), None
patent: 03/021403 (2003-03-01), None
patent: WO 2004008299 (2004-01-01), None
Nicholas Paul Sheppard, Reihaneh Safavi-Naini, “Sharing digital rights with domain licensing”, Oct. 2006, MCPS '06: Proceedings of the 4th ACM international workshop on Contents protection and security, pp. 3-12.
Colker, David, “Game Makers to Try Pay-as-You-Go Model,”Los Angeles Times, Los Angeles, California, May 14, 2004, p. C1.
Corcoran, David, “Muscle Flexes Smart Cards into Linux,”Linux Journal, Aug. 1998, 6 pages.
Fichman, Robert G., et al., “Information-Rich Commerce at a Crossroads: Business and Technology Adoption Requirements,”Communications of the ACM, vol. 46, Issue 9, Sep. 2003, pp. 96-102.
Gal, Tsvi, et al., “The IP War—Apocalypse or Revolution?”Proceedings of the 2003 ACM workshop on Digital rights management, Oct. 2003, pp. 39-46.
Grover, Varun, et al., “The Telecommunication Industry Revisited—The Changing Pattern of Partnerships,”Communications of the ACM, vol. 46, Issue 7, Jul. 2003, pp. 119-125.
Hauser, Ralf C., “Does Licensing Require New Access Control Techniques?”Communications of the ACM, vol. 37, Issue 11, Nov. 1994, pp. 48-55.
Liu, Qiong, et al., “Digital Rights Management for Content Distribution,”Proceedings of the Australasian information security workshop conference on ACSW frontiers 2003—vol. 21, Jan. 2003, 10 pages.
Mjolsnes, Stig Frode, et al., “On-Line E-Wallet System with Decentralized Credential Keepers,”Mobile Networks and Applications, vol. 8, Issue 1, Feb. 2003, pp. 87-99.
Suh, G. Edward, et al., “AEGIS: Architecture for Tamper-Evident and Tamper-Resistant Processing,”Proceedings of the 17thannual international conference on Supercomputing, Jun. 2003, pp. 160-171.
Yu, Ting, et al., “Interoperable Strategies in Automated Trust Negotiation,”Proceedings of the 8thACM conference on Computer and CommunicationsSecurity, Nov. 2001, pp. 146-155.
Yu, Ting, et al., “Supporting Structured Credentials and Sensitive Policies through Interoperable Strategies for Automated Trust Negotiation,”ACM Transactions on Information and System Security(TISSEC), vol. 6, Issue 1, Feb. 2003, pp. 1-42.
Black, J. et al., “UMAC: Fast and Secure Message Authentication,”Advances in Cryptology—CRYPTO '99, Lecture Notes in Computer Science, Wiener, M. (ed.), 1999, vol. 1666, 18 pages.
Engler, D. et al., “The Operating System Kernel as a Secure Programmable Machine,”Proceedings of the 6thWorkshop on ACM SIGOPS European Workshop: Matching Operating Systems to Application Needs, Wadern, Germany, 1994, 62-67.
Halevi, S. et al., “A Tweakable Enciphering Mode,”Advances in Cryptology—CRYPTO '03, Lecture Notes in Computer Science, Boneh, D. (ed.), 2003, vol. 2729, 33 pages.
Jutla, C.S., “Encryption Modes with Almost Free Message Integrity,”Proceedings of the International Conference on the Theory and Application of Cryptographic Techniuqes: Advances in Cryptology, 2001, 15 pages.
Kirovski, D. et al., “Enabling Trusted Software Integrity,”Proceedings of the 10thInternational Conference on Architectural Support for Programming Languages and Operating Systems, San Jose, California, 2002, 108-120.
Lie, D. et al., “Implementing an Untrusted Operating System on Trusted Hardware,”Proceedings of the 19thACM Symposium on Operating Systems Principles, Bolton Landing, New York, 2003, 178-192.
Lie, D. et
Chen Ling Tony
Multerer Boyd Cannon
Fields Courtney D
Microsoft Corporation
Pyzocha Michael
Woodcock & Washburn LLP
LandOfFree
Licensing the use of a particular feature of software does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Licensing the use of a particular feature of software,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Licensing the use of a particular feature of software will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-4237044